    Steve Cloyd Obituary Washington County, TN: In Memory Of Steve Cloyd

    Steve Cloyd, a name that will forever be associated with loss and recovery, has finally been found after a harrowing search that lasted for months. His family and the community of Washington County, Tennessee, can now find some peace after the pain of not knowing what happened to him. Steve went missing during the catastrophic flooding brought on by Hurricane Helene, an event that left devastation in its wake and claimed many lives. The search for Steve, which started in the wake of the storm, had been relentless, with every passing day amplifying the anxiety and grief felt by his loved ones.

    Steve’s disappearance on that fateful day sent shockwaves through his community. As floodwaters from the hurricane submerged large parts of Washington County, many residents were forced to evacuate, while others were left to brace the storm. Amidst the chaos and confusion, Steve’s name became synonymous with the search that so many hoped would lead to a different outcome. The community rallied together to search every corner, to comb through debris, and to put out countless appeals for information. Still, days turned into weeks, and hope began to wear thin.

    For those close to Steve, the worry and uncertainty were overwhelming. His family, particularly his parents, never lost faith. They held onto the hope that one day they would be able to bring him home. The emotional toll, however, weighed heavily on them, as the days passed with no sign of Steve. It is every parent’s worst nightmare, to have a loved one vanish without a trace, especially under such circumstances. But despite the crushing reality of the situation, they found solace in the support of the community and the tireless efforts of the first responders who worked around the clock to locate Steve.

    On May 4th, 2025, after months of searching, Steve’s body was finally recovered near the 2000 block of Highway 107 in Washington County. The news, though bittersweet, brought an end to the uncertainty that had consumed Steve’s family and the entire community. His family confirmed the recovery, expressing deep gratitude to the people who never gave up on finding him. The first responders, volunteers, and local residents who had participated in the search efforts were praised for their unwavering commitment. The community’s resilience was a testament to the collective strength of Washington County, and though they had lost one of their own, they found comfort in knowing that Steve could finally be laid to rest.

    The discovery of Steve’s body did not erase the pain of his loss, but it gave his family the one thing they had been yearning for: closure. “We now have peace,” his family shared in a statement. “We are deeply grateful to the community, to the first responders, and to everyone who helped us in our time of need. Steve is home, and that is all we could ask for.” Those words are a reflection of the gratitude they felt toward the countless individuals who had kept hope alive for so long. Through their efforts, Steve’s family found the strength to endure, and now, they could begin to heal.
